The automotive brake fluid market focuses on fluids essential for vehicle braking systems. It encompasses various types, including glycol-based and silicone-based fluids, designed to maintain braking performance under diverse conditions. Key drivers include increasing vehicle production and rising safety standards. Market growth is influenced by technological advancements and the rising demand for high-performance brake fluids. The market is expanding due to the increasing vehicle fleet and the need for regular maintenance and replacement of brake fluids.
Automotive Brake Fluid Market Size and Growth
The global automotive brake fluid market is projected to experience steady growth, driven by ongoing advancements in automotive technology and increasing vehicle production. As a crucial component for vehicle safety and braking efficiency, brake fluid demand is influenced by the rising number of vehicles on the road and the need for regular maintenance. The market is expected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 2.40% from 2024 to 2032.
This growth is supported by the continuous development of new brake fluid formulations that offer improved performance and safety features. Additionally, the market is buoyed by rising consumer awareness regarding vehicle maintenance and the implementation of stricter safety regulations. As vehicles become more advanced and the automotive industry evolves, the demand for high-quality and reliable brake fluids is anticipated to increase, contributing to the overall expansion of the market.

Automotive Brake Fluid Market Trends
Key trends in the automotive brake fluid market include:
1. High-Performance Fluids: Growing demand for advanced brake fluids with enhanced performance and stability, especially in high-end and performance vehicles, is shaping the market. These fluids offer improved boiling points and resistance to degradation.
2. Synthetic Fluids: Increased preference for synthetic brake fluids over conventional ones due to their superior performance in extreme temperatures and longer service life.
3. Eco-Friendly Products: Rising environmental concerns are driving the development of eco-friendly and biodegradable brake fluids, aligning with global sustainability trends.
4. Technological Advancements: Innovations in brake fluid formulations are focusing on enhanced safety features and compatibility with modern braking systems, including those in electric and autonomous vehicles.
5. Regulatory Compliance: Stricter regulations regarding vehicle safety and emissions are influencing the market, prompting manufacturers to develop fluids that meet higher standards.
6. Aftermarket Growth: The expansion of the automotive aftermarket sector is boosting demand for brake fluid replacement and maintenance products.
Market Opportunities and Challenges
Opportunities:
1. Technological Innovations: Advances in brake fluid technology, such as improved high-temperature performance and enhanced safety features, present opportunities for market growth. Developing new formulations that cater to electric and autonomous vehicles can further drive demand.
2. Growing Vehicle Fleet: The increasing number of vehicles on the road globally creates opportunities for aftermarket brake fluid sales and maintenance services.
3. Sustainability Trends: There is a rising demand for eco-friendly and biodegradable brake fluids, driven by environmental regulations and consumer preferences for sustainable products.
4. Emerging Markets: Expanding automotive industries in emerging economies, particularly in Asia-Pacific, offer significant growth potential for brake fluid manufacturers.
Challenges:
1. Price Volatility: Fluctuations in raw material costs, such as those for glycol and other additives, can impact brake fluid prices and profit margins for manufacturers.
2. Regulatory Compliance: Adhering to stringent safety and environmental regulations can be challenging, requiring continuous innovation and investment in compliant products.
3. Market Competition: Intense competition among established players and new entrants can pressure companies to continuously innovate and offer competitive pricing.
4. Consumer Awareness: Educating consumers about the importance of using high-quality brake fluids and maintaining their braking systems can be challenging, impacting market growth.
